    HCHC Efficiency Measures

    In 2024, Halton Community Housing Corporation (HCHC) was awarded $7 million from the Federal government (CMHC) to undertake energy efficiency measures, with an additional $16.9 million committed by the Region through the annual capital budget. HCHC is currently on track to meet the goal of achieving a 25% reduction in gre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ions by the end of 2025 for its building portfolio through a series of sub projects on fuel switching and building optimization.

    Micro Turbine at Mid Halton WWTP

    The micro-hydro turbine at the Mid-Halton Wastewater Treatment Plant was upgraded, resulting in greenhouse gas (GHG) reductions of 19 tCO2e.
